The Mozart Project: Unraveling The Musical Genius’ Life And Legacy

The Mozart Project is a comprehensive initiative aimed at celebrating and exploring the life and works of one of history’s most influential composers,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art. Born in 1756, Mozart is widely regarded as a musical genius who made unparalleled contributions to classical music. His compositions, which spanned various genres including symphonies, operas, concertos, chamber music, and choral works, continue to captivate audiences worldwide and leave a lasting impact on the world of music.

The Mozart Project seeks to delve deep into Mozart’s life and artistry, shedding light on his artistic genius, his personal struggles, and his enduring musical legacy. Through this project, music enthusiasts and scholars alike have the opportunity to explore Mozart’s vast body of work, uncover previously unknown pieces, and gain a deeper understanding of the historical context and cultural influences that shaped his compositions.
